MQTT服务器将发布的消息传递给所有订阅了相应主题的客户端2023年8月30日音尘传输和颁布-订阅形式:MQTT供职器举动音尘代办,担负采纳和分发音尘。它支撑颁布-订阅形式,此中装备或操纵步伐可能颁布音尘到特定的焦点(Topic),并订阅感趣味的焦点。MQTT供职器将颁布的音尘转达给一起订阅了相应焦点的客户端。
轻量级和低带宽打发:MQTT答应是为正在带宽受限和汇集担心祥的境遇中运转而安排的。相看待其他传输答应(如HTTP),它具有较低的汇集开销和数据包巨细。这使得MQTT实用于资源有限的装备,如传感器、嵌入式体系和物联网装备。
牢靠性和良久性:MQTT供职器支撑音尘的牢靠传输和良久性存储。它可能担保音尘的传输牢靠性,确保音尘来到倾向装备。其余,供职器还可能存储未转达的音尘,以便正在装备从新贯穿或离线时期举办转达。
安适性和身份验证:MQTT供职器供给安适性和身份验证机制,以守卫音尘的秘要性和完美性。平常,它支撑操纵TLS/SSL答应举办加密通讯,并通过用户名和暗码、证书或令牌等式样对装备举办身份验证。
集群和可扩展性:为了管制大方装备和高并发的音尘流量,MQTT供职器平常支撑集群和可扩展性。它可能水准扩展,通过加众供职器节点来加众容量和模糊量。集群化的MQTT供职器也许供给高可用性和负载平衡。
音尘保存和遗愿音尘:MQTT供职器支撑音尘保存功效,批准将音尘保存正在供职器上,并正在新的订阅者贯穿时发送最新的保存音尘。别的,可能创立遗愿音尘,当装备卓殊断开贯穿时,供职器将自愿颁布遗愿音尘,以合照其他订阅者装备的离线形态。
常睹的MQTT供职器包含Eclipse Mosquitto、EMQ X、HiveMQ、RabbitMQ等。这些供职器供给了易于操纵和设备的界面,并与各类客户端库和开辟东西兼容,使得构修和料理MQTT通讯的
转载请注明出处。